To-Do App: React.js Fundamentals
the Complete 2020 Web Developer Bootcamp
Coding challenge from the Udemy CourseI wrote the code in App.jsx and InputArea.jsx. The other files were provided by the instructor.
๐ก Lessons Learned
- ES6 Spread Operator
- ES6 import and export modules
- ES6 arrow functions
- Intro to JSX
- Intro to Babel
- React props
- Changing state with Hooks (
useState
,setState
)
๐ Getting Started
To run this project locally:
- In your terminal, navigate to the root folder and run the following commands
$ npm install
$ npm start
๐น How to Use
Enter your text above the yellow dotted line and click "Add". To delete a list-item, click on the corresponding text.
๐ฃ Reference
- Section 33: React.js of the Udemy Course the Complete 2020 Web Developer Bootcamp